Scottie has issues, this isn't really room for debate.

But we have far larger issues in terms of why we aren't winning, enough so that his maturity should indeed be very far down the list of things we need to care about at the moment. Like, Boogie isn't wrong: Barnes is an immature twit a lot of the time, but he's playing really well right now and we're getting wrecked because we are among the worst defenses in the league. Like, the magnitude of our failure on D is comparable to some of Duncan's peak Spurs defenses in the other direction. We're a -7.1 defense at the moment, third-worst in the league. And that's not on Scottie. Nor is our atrocious rebounding.

We correct that, we start winning, and Scottie's little moments start to fade out of focus a lot more.
